FSDB hosted the National Deaf Cross-Country Tournament over the weekend.
The following schools traveled and stayed on campus to compete against our athletes.
- Texas School for the Deaf
- Arizona School for the Deaf/Blind
- Maryland School for the Deaf
- Oregon School for the Deaf
- Arizona School for the Deaf and the Blind
On Friday evening, the race started on campus and led the runners over the Vilano Bridge and back. The weather was perfect, and the wind gave the runners a bit of a challenge going up. The majority of our runners scored a new personal best on Friday evening! The FSDB Boys came in 4th place with an average team time of 23:04. The girls team average time was 39:12. On Saturday, the morning beach run was canceled due to projected weather and the tide was higher than expected. Our team traveled off campus and took a trip to the Saint Augustine Lighthouse and Fort. We rested over the afternoon and competed in our campus race in the early evening. The boys came in 4th place with an average team time of 23:46 and the girls average time was 46:05. Check out our race times below.

Overall Boys Champions: Texas School for the Deaf
Overall Girls Champions: Indiana School for the Deaf
